Aspects Influencing Sash Window Renovation Costs
The cost of refurbishing sash windows can differ substantially based on several aspects. Comprehending these variables can assist property owners make notified choices regarding their renovation tasks.
1. Condition of the Windows
The initial condition of the windows figures out the extent of renovation required. Windows that are simply drafty might require less work than those that are badly rotted or broken.
Categories of Condition:Good Condition: Requires small repairs and repainting.Moderate Condition: Needs glazing and some wood repairs.Poor Condition: Requires comprehensive repairs and even full replacement of parts.2. Kind of Wood
Sash windows are typically made of wood, and the kind of wood utilized can impact renovation expenses. Hardwoods like mahogany or oak are more expensive than softwoods like pine.
3. Geographical Location
Renovation expenses can vary by region due to distinctions in labor expenses and material accessibility. Urban locations usually see higher costs compared to rural areas.
4. Professional vs. DIY Restoration
Employing professionals generally guarantees quality work however can considerably increase the overall expense. On the other hand, DIY jobs can conserve cash however might require abilities and tools that some property owners may do not have.
5. Additional Features
Property owners who want to update their windows with extra features-- such as double glazing, brand-new hardware, or custom-made sashes-- can expect higher renovation costs.
Breakdown of Sash Window Renovation Costs
To offer a clearer image, the following table outlines the approximated costs connected with different aspects of Sash Window Repair Professionals window renovation.
Renovation AspectTypical Cost (per window)Basic Repairs (minor fixes)₤ 150 - ₤ 300Complete Restoration₤ 500 - ₤ 1,000Replacement of Sash Cords₤ 100 - ₤ 200Glazing Repairs₤ 100 - ₤ 300Painting and Finishing₤ 100 - ₤ 300Installation of Double Glazing₤ 400 - ₤ 800Complete Replacement of Sashes₤ 600 - ₤ 1,200Approximated Total for Full Renovation₤ 1,000 - ₤ 2,500
The total renovation cost can range substantially based upon the complexity of the work needed. House owners ought to budget plan in between ₤ 1,000 and ₤ 2,500 for a full renovation of a single Sash Window Replacement Cost window, keeping in mind that these costs might vary.
Tips for Budgeting Sash Window Renovation
Developing a budget plan for sash window renovation requires cautious planning and consideration of numerous aspects. Here are some handy tips:
Get Multiple Quotes: Always compare quotes from various contractors to make sure competitive rates.Focus on Repairs: Focus on vital repairs initially, and postpone cosmetic upgrades up until financial resources enable.Examine DIY Potential: Evaluate which parts of the renovation you might manage yourself to conserve on labor costs.Prepare for Contingencies: It's suggested to set aside a contingency budget (around 10-20%) for unexpected repairs that may develop during the renovation.Research Grants and Incentives: Some municipalities provide grants or tax rewards for bring back historic windows, which can balance out expenses.Frequently Asked Questions about Sash Window Renovation CostsQ1: How long does the sash window renovation process take?
A1: The timeframe can vary based on the level of the work required, however a common renovation task may take anywhere from a couple of days to a couple of weeks for several windows.
Q2: Is it worth renovating old sash windows?
A2: Yes, remodeling old sash windows can enhance energy effectiveness, improve visual appeal, and considerably increase residential or commercial property worth, particularly in historical homes.
Q3: Can I replace the glass in my sash windows with double glazing?
A3: Yes, it is possible to retrofit Sash Window Refurbishment Quotes windows with double-glazed units, however this might require professional assistance to make sure a correct fit without compromising the window's original character.
Q4: What's the very best way to maintain sash windows once remodelled?
A4: Regular maintenance, including painting, looking for drafts, and making sure appropriate operation, will extend the life of renovated sash windows. Checking weatherstripping and making any required repairs without delay can also assist preserve effectiveness.
Q5: Should I bring back or change my sash windows?
A5: If the windows are structurally sound but inefficient, restoration is typically advised. Nevertheless, if they are beyond repair or have serious rot, replacement may be the more reasonable and cost-efficient choice in the long run.
